262. Open-ended investment companies

(1) The Treasury may by regulations make provision for -

(a) facilitating the carrying on of collective investment by means of open-ended investment companies;

(b) regulating such companies.

(2) The regulations may, in particular, make provision -

(a) for the incorporation and registration in the United Kingdom of bodies corporate;

(b) for a body incorporated by virtue of the regulations to take such form as may be determined in accordance with the regulations;

(c) as to the purposes for which such a body may exist, the investments which it may issue and otherwise as to its constitution;

(d) as to the management and operation of such a body and the management of its property;

(e) as to the powers, duties, rights and liabilities of such a body and of other persons, including -

(i) the directors or sole director of such a body;

(ii) its depositary (if any);

(iii) its shareholders, and persons who hold the beneficial title to shares in it without holding the legal title;

(iv) its auditor;
